We have found
that people…particularly those in leadership positions…are a mix
of their aspirations, capabilities, support systems, mindsets and
limitations…real or imagined. How they see and conduct themselves
has an enormous impact on both organizational performance and personal
well-being.
 |
Since all organizational
change begins with personal change, intervening at this level is
often vital. In doing so, we draw upon "To Dream, to Discern,
to Decide", a proprietary protocol that has worked for dozens
of clients. In refining this approach, we conducted focus groups
with scores of CEOs on both their functional and personal needs.
We mined
several years of experience in career counseling
and distilled comments on our "Accidental Leader" perspective.
Last year, we showcased this approach at the Peter Drucker M3
Management Forum in a highly interactive session called "Five
